How do you define a 21st Century Woman?

 

“A 21st Century Woman is a balanced woman who comes into her own. She is a self-developing woman who chooses herself and doesn’t wait to be chosen. She is a woman with a voice and puts herself first.”

These were just some of the responses from the guests at this year's 21st Century Woman event, held on 3 September 2023 at the Accolades Boutique Venue. Hosted by Mustard Seed Marketing, this is their annual flagship event. It caters to both aspiring and seasoned female leaders who are ambitious and aim to elevate their careers. The day was filled with opportunities for learning, networking, and connecting. All facets of leadership and entrepreneurship were explored, with insights shared by both speakers and panellists.

The day began with breakfast and networking outside in the beautiful gardens as we awaited the arrival of the guests. Afterward, we made our way into the hall. There, our MC and Panel Moderator, Thokozile Mcopele, who looked radiant in blue and was full of energy, welcomed us. She then introduced our guest speaker, Maande Tshifularo.

Maanda is the founding director and CEO of Superlead Advisory. He is a skilled strategist, leadership coach, author, and adjunct faculty at GIBS. Leading the discussion on leadership, Maanda shared his journey and introduced the Super Clarity Framework. Maanda remarked, "In all your seeking, find clarity." He added, "When you lead with a purpose mindset... you achieve so much more." This underscores his mission to fuel leadership. Having him at the 21st Century Woman event was the ideal opportunity to inspire both current and future female leaders.

 

"I do hard things."

This was the mantra of our keynote speaker, Prof. Mamokgethi Phakeng. She approaches every challenge in life with vigor, never hesitating even when faced with climbing Mount Kilimanjaro. She has been listed as one of Forbes' 50 Most Powerful Women in Africa.

Professor Mamokgethi Phakeng requires no introduction. The former Vice Chancellor of the University of Cape Town has walked the academic tightrope by earning a PhD in mathematics education. Today, she stands as one of the leading scholars in mathematics education on a global scale.

When asked ‘what is a 21st century woman?” Prof. Mamokgethi Phakeng replied: “Know who you are. A 21st woman is intentional and comfortable even when people walk away from you.”

After sharing her leadership journey, this remarkable woman shared her motivations for climbing Mount Kilimanjaro at the age of 57:

"I climbed Kilimanjaro for three reasons," began Prof. Mamokgethi Phakeng.

1) To support a noble cause: the "Caring for Girls" initiative. Through her efforts, she raised more than R100,000 to alleviate period poverty.

2) "The patriarchal script has always dictated what women should or shouldn't do, especially women of my age," stated Prof. Mamokgethi Phakeng. Her ascent of Kilimanjaro aimed to redefine the narrative for 21st century women and inspire females everywhere to dream bigger.

3) Despite having leg problems and just as her motto says, she does hard things and in an act of defiance she conquered this mountain.

 

After a delicious lunch, we moved to the second part of the day, focusing on entrepreneurship.

Our next phenomenal keynote speaker was Mbali Sebapu, who transformed from an employee into a leader and entrepreneur. Mbali is the CEO and Founder of Hermosa Flor Cosmetics. She spent an earlier part of her career in the South African Military before transitioning to become a full-time entrepreneur. She has received several accolades and is an official Brand South Africa Ambassador.

Takeaways from her keynote included:

1) Know yourself and your capabilities. Remind fear of who you are and your track record.

2) Outwork your self-doubt.

3) Remember the strong 'WHY' behind starting your business.

 

Mbali was later joined by Yolisa Tshabalala and Hetty, also known as "Hetty the Entrepreneur." Yolisa is the co-founder and director of Imizizi, a people management and consulting company established in 2017. By 2020, the team had grown their business to revenues exceeding R50 million.

Known as South Africa’s number one monetization expert, Hetty's agency maintains a presence in Southern Africa, Asia, and the United Kingdom. She works with SMEs, corporates, and personal brands to enhance their revenue generation capabilities.
